Mexico, Porfirian Regime. Cross Of The Yucatan, Iii Class, C.1902 Newly Listed Bois de Boulogne and HanoverIn bronze with navy blue and white enamels, measuring 42. 5 mm (w) x 47. 3 mm (h) inclusive of its integral ring, chipping evident in blue and white enamels on all four arms and on the centrepiece, original ribbon, fine. Footnote: The Cross of the Yucatan was instituted by the state of Yucatan, to award the military personnel who participated in the suppression of a Mayan Indians revolt between 1896 1902 in the state.
